Emilia Yin


The Hong Kong-born gallerist and art dealer Emilia Yin established Make Room in her adoptive city of Los Angeles when she was 25. Over the past seven years the contemporary gallery has won renown both for its exhibitions and events and for its focus on nurturing the talent of young and predominantly Asian, Asian-diasporic and women artists; artists in its roster such as Guimi You and Sun Woo have gone on to exhibit at major global galleries and institutions. In 2023 Make Room tripled its space, moving into a 420 sqm venue in West Hollywood that comprises multiple exhibition rooms as well as outdoor spaces. Yin regularly presents experimental, off-site shows, with the gallery launching ‘In Situ’ this year – a project that will stage exhibitions in unconventional spaces: the first, a group exhibition, took place in a former apartment unit.
